Krazy Kruizers Posted October 3, 2008 #4 Share Posted October 3, 2008 This seems to be happening a lot. Our TA just sent us copies for port and government fee chanages for several of our cruises -- some went up and some went down. After she paid off our November cruises, she received notice that one cruise had a drop in the taxes -- it is being returned on our credit card. This past April/May while on a cruise, we received a letter in our cabin that the fees for Seattle were increased -- showed up on our bill at the end of the cruise.
